7kw Multi Fuel Stove

There are many choices for 7kw multi-fuel stoves according to the size of the room and how much heat is required. Certain models can be paired with a boiler for complete home heating solutions. This can lower energy costs.

This model is DEFRA certified which means it can be used to burn smokeless and wood fuels in zones of smoke control. It comes with a five year warranty and a large view window.

1. Portway Rochester

The Rochester Multi Fuel Stove is an elegant classic that is made of high-quality castings. Its door features a stunning curve design. The Rochester also comes with a choice of cast-in trim in either plain black or polished silver finish. This stove is rated A. Rochester stove is suitable for use in Smoke Control Areas as recommended by DEFRA, and has an output of maximum of 7kW. Optional Output Reducing Bricks are offered to reduce the maximum heat output to 5kW making this stove perfect for larger rooms.

This Rochester Multi-Fuel Stove is full of the latest innovative features that are designed to improve combustion and controllability. With both air controls situated in the front of the stove, it is easy to adjust the burn rate of the flame to suit the conditions of your room and fuel. The large window for viewing displays lively flames in the wood or smokeless fuels whilst a fully active Airwash system ensures that the glass is free of any traces of. The Rochester can accommodate log lengths up to 250mm (10) and boasts an externally controlled riddling system which is ideal for burning wood or smokeless fuels.

The Rochester is SIA Eco Design Ready 2022 and can be used for a variety logs or smokeless materials like anthracite. Eco-design stoves produce significantly less emissions than older appliances or open fires. They are also three times more efficient and are less expensive to run than open flames. The Rochester is backed by a five-year warranty.

2. Ash

The Ecosy+ range is fitted with a Clean Burn Technology that ensures maximum heat and longevity from your fuel. This feature allows you to re-burn the initial smoke and gasses produced from your logs in a secondary combustion and also sprays air over your fire and glass to keep it clean (Air Wash system). This means that you will not need to replenish your stove as often, making it one of the most cost-effective multifuel stove stoves available.

Other features that make the Ash an excellent choice include an enormous ash pan that can be removed for easy maintenance and a multi-fuel grill that allows you to burn smokeless coal and wood together and a tertiary air inlet that helps enhance combustion efficiency. It is a DEFRA approved and Ecodesign-compliant stove that has clearSkies level five certification. This means it emits 90% less carbon dioxide than traditional open fire, and 80% less than a stove not exempt from DEFRA.

The modern design with its sleek straight lines is perfect for any fireplace or home. It can be fitted into a fireplace that is recessed or an existing chimney opening. Its sleek lines make it a perfect option for a modern-looking wall or space where you would like the stove to blend in with the design of your room.

Calculate the power output for your home by measuring its volume in cubic meters and then dividing it by 14 for rooms with good insulation, 12 for standard-insulated rooms, or 10 for bad insulation. Add another 20% to your central heating and an additional 25% for hot water usage.

4. Chilli Penguin 4.7

The Welsh stove manufacturer Chilli Penguin has built a solid reputation for its small multi-fuel stoves. They are simple to use and do not require flue draught. The company also makes stoves for houseboats, yurts, and other small spaces. The company is committed to creating eco-friendly products and has worked hard to achieve high levels of environmental performance.

This model is an upgraded version of the Go Eco stove. It features a large-screen glass window for a big flame view as well as an airwash system that keeps the glass clean. The stove is DEFRA-approved, and meets the Ecodesign requirement to qualify as an 'Energy Saving' stove. It also comes with ClearSkies level five certifications which means it emits less carbon dioxide than open fires. (See the tech table below).

This top loading stove has a large flat glass window, ideal for boiling water. Its minimalist design is suitable for an elegant and comfortable space. It comes with a single air control knob that lets an increase in air pressure when it's fully open and a greater control when closed, making the stove easy to operate and maintain.

It sparked up effortlessly and soon began to pour warmth into the room, even in a cold evening. It was a pleasure to light and it took just half an hour to bring the temperature up to the level where we felt at ease in the lounge. The process of burning was clean, with a noticeable absence of smoke. The stove is easy to operate and has a huge capacity for logs that can warm a room from medium to larger size.

5. Esse 700 Vista

This multi-fuel stove is one of the largest in ESSE's renowned Vista range. It is perfect for large fireplaces, 7Kw Multi Fuel Stove or as a focal point. With the power of up to 5kW, it can effectively keep a room warm, and its steel construction has a sleek and durable finish. It also comes with a gorgeous, widescreen viewing window to showcase the flames inside. This model has an airwash that is heated for keeping the glass clear and it can be upgraded to Autoblaze which allows it to light automatically by using an air jet.

The stove comes with an angled combustion system and a dual-position riddling grates to provide a more efficient burn. It is eco-friendly with a low emission and an energy efficiency of 80.3 percent. It is easy to maintain, with easy controls and an easily accessible shaker grates.

This ESSE wood-burning stove is built with a the classic English cottage style and a large glass view of the flames. It can be used as a back-flue or front-flue stove, and it can be fitted with an optional External Air Intake kit that is ideal for airtight homes. This add-on creates a airtight flue that allows the stove to draw outside air to achieve its maximum efficiency.

This British-made stove has excellent heat performance as well as stunning flame patterns. It can be used with pellets, logs as well as solid fuel. It can be controlled with the remote control. It is a DEFRA approved stove that comes in black or enamel.
